So a lot of people are going to be happy about a tiny feature added to Safari with the latest Mac OS update. So if you have a Mac OS 10.13.4, which means you should have Safari 11.1, then you can now sort your Bookmarks alphabetically. The way to do this is not in the Bookmarks menu and it doesnt appear if you bring up the sidebar and show Bookmarks. But if you Control click on a folder you can see Sort By. You can sort by name and address. It also appears if you go to Edit Bookmarks and then you can Control click or right click on any folder there and select Sort By. So, for instance, here I have a folder called Some Bookmarks. You can see they are not in alphabetical order. I can Control click, choose Sort By, then choose Name and you can see it reorders them. Its a permanent reordering. So now you should see this reflected even on your iOS devices. It should be in this order.
